Frequently Asked Questions For Bolt-On Wheel Spacers

Bolt-on wheel spacers are used to increase the track width of a vehicle, which can enhance stability and handling. They allow for a wider stance, improving cornering performance and reducing the likelihood of rollover in off-road situations. Additionally, they can help accommodate larger tires or improve the overall aesthetic of the vehicle.

When selecting bolt-on wheel spacers, it's crucial to consider the bolt pattern and size of your vehicle's wheels. Additionally, you should assess the thickness of the spacers, as this will affect the vehicle's handling and clearance. It's also important to ensure that the spacers are made from durable materials to withstand the rigors of off-road use.

Yes, bolt-on wheel spacers can significantly impact vehicle performance. By widening the track, they can improve stability and cornering grip, especially in off-road conditions. However, it's essential to ensure that the spacers are properly installed and compatible with your vehicle to avoid any negative effects on steering and suspension geometry.

Yes, there are various types of bolt-on wheel spacers designed for different applications. Some spacers are designed specifically for off-road use, while others may be more suited for street performance. Additionally, spacers can vary in thickness and material, so it's important to choose the right type based on your specific needs and vehicle requirements.

Bolt-on wheel spacers are typically made from materials such as aluminum or steel, which provide strength and durability. Aluminum spacers are lightweight and resistant to corrosion, making them ideal for off-road applications. Steel spacers, on the other hand, may offer added strength but can be heavier, so the choice of material often depends on the intended use of the vehicle.

Bolt-on wheel spacers are not universally compatible with all vehicles; they must match the specific bolt pattern and specifications of your vehicle's wheels. It's crucial to check the manufacturer's guidelines and ensure that the spacers are designed for your make and model to avoid any fitment issues or safety concerns.

When installing bolt-on wheel spacers, it's important to ensure that they are properly torqued to the manufacturer's specifications to prevent loosening during use. Additionally, you should check for adequate clearance between the spacers and suspension components, as well as the wheel wells, to avoid rubbing. Proper installation is key to maintaining vehicle safety and performance.

In most cases, bolt-on wheel spacers do not require significant modifications to the vehicle, as they are designed to fit directly onto the existing wheel hub. However, depending on the thickness of the spacers and the specific vehicle, minor adjustments or checks may be necessary to ensure proper fitment and clearance. Always consult with a professional if unsure about the installation process.
